Cannot upload campaign to workshop
Error: Failed to write file chuck to cloud. Uploaded 102199070 bytes of 102199070 bytes

My campaign is less than 100 Megs, 97,4 to be exact and i'm using the authoring tools for the job since there is no web interface (why not?).

So, i cannot upload the campaign to the cloud. I get that error 3 times and when i press upload for the 4th time, Steam crashes.

Same story, same steps every time. Help?

Well first of all, that error message has a bug where it's not showing the real number of bytes uploaded (that's why both numbers are the same). I'll fix that and then we can see if it's uploading anything or just failing immediately.
Yeah actually it doesn't upload anything. It shows it will upload all of it in a few seconds according to that error.
Laatst bewerkt door ICS; 25 jan 2013 om 13:54
After the update, error changed but it's a still no-go for me.
Error: Failed to write file chuck to cloud. Uploaded 0 bytes of 102199070 bytes
